Output 57e22db4664d2b37d4f88f6e95ca6b8e77ee9b069fce31adc3352cd648e3533e:1

value
408980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7162b1e04a8bcb4709d38ab5e9842de8afd1c6 OP_EQUAL
address
3PX5FZBjS7Y4rq234Z8QCRQkPfdxiexTtA
transaction
57e22db4664d2b37d4f88f6e95ca6b8e77ee9b069fce31adc3352cd648e3533e
confirmations
166433
spent
true